WebMay 29, 2003 · Compression Damping. Adjusted via a small screw adjuster (similar to the rebound ones in the fork tops) in the base of each fork leg. If your compression adjusters aren't obvious, get down and have a peek at the base of the fork leg - they can be tucked in there. Can't find 'em? Then you haven't got any. Sorry.
WebAir Pressure (psi) Starting Rebound Setting <120 Open (counter-clockwise) 120-140 13 140-160 12 160-180 11 180-200 10 200-220 8 220-240 7 240-260 5 260-280 3 280-300 2 rebound ADJUSTment The rebound adjustment is dependent on the air pressure setting. For example, higher air pressures require slower rebound settings.
